2012-06-16 127 views
-2

我正在爲有趣的圖像創建一個網站。這些圖像存儲在服務器中的文件中。我有一個數據庫,其中包含所有這些圖像的全部信息(文件中的名稱,類型,視圖,喜歡,不喜歡,報告等)。通過mysql數據循環?

我想使用該圖像的名稱作爲我的網址www.example.com/name_of_the_image,當我在圖像上單擊它會帶我到下一個(圖像頁)所以每個圖像都會有自己獨特的URL。

我已經嘗試從數據庫中傳遞圖像的ID的URL,並保持瀏覽圖像,但它似乎不專業的方法做我想要達到的目標。

現在什麼是做到這一點的最好的和有效的方式?有任何想法嗎 ?

+0

我已經試圖從數據庫傳遞圖像的ID url並繼續瀏覽圖像,但它似乎不專業的方式來做我想達到的。 –

+0

仍然沒有代碼。 – glglgl

回答

0

使用「鼻涕蟲」。 有一個名爲slug的數據庫圖像數據的額外字段。 每次你上傳一個圖片存儲它使用slu((通常一個slu is是小寫字母,下劃線而不是空格)。 然後使用.htaccess將你的網址重寫爲使用slu to檢索信息的漂亮內容。 www.host.com/images/cat_in_a_pickle_jar 點 www.host.com/displayimage.php?slug=cat_in_a_pickle_jar